>And we can thank EU for the extremely annoying cookie pop-up’s on every website. Every site has a slightly different UI and the options/button labels always vary. Declining is always a multi-step process with various checkboxes. No we can't. We can think of scummy adtech companies who feel entitled to their business model. The GDPR very specifically says that the option to decline tracking must be at least as easily accessible as the option to accept. The only way the EU is to blame for the pop-ups is that the regulation hasn't been enforced strictly enough. |
